The rapid emergence of ‘Big Data’ brings challenges: there is now an urgent need for graduates skilled in the sophisticated mathematical and computational techniques required for large-scale data analysis.
  • This bespoke course has been developed in conjunction with specialists in Data Science and sits at the interface of mathematics, statistics and computer science. Students will develop key computer science skills, becoming proficient in several programming languages as well as database design. They will also learn extensive mathematical and statistical theory and techniques, applying this knowledge to a range of problems linked to processing data.
